Contemporary Brown Couch Living Room Ideas

Contemporary style is characterized by clean lines, neutral color palettes, and minimalistic decor. A brown couch fits perfectly within this framework:
- Color Palette: Pair your brown couch with shades of white, gray, and black to maintain a sleek and modern aesthetic.
- Furniture Arrangement: For a family-friendly brown sectional, position it in an L-shape to maximize seating while maintaining an open floor plan. Add a glass coffee table to keep the space airy.
- Accessories: Choose metallic accents like chrome or brushed nickel for lighting fixtures and side tables. Complement the look with abstract art pieces and geometric-patterned rugs.
Rustic Charm with Brown Couches

Rustic decor emphasizes natural materials and earthy tones. A dark brown Chesterfield can be the centerpiece of a cozy, rustic living room:
- Color Palette: Use warm hues like terracotta, mustard yellow, and deep greens alongside your brown couch.
- Furniture Arrangement: Place the Chesterfield against a backdrop of reclaimed wood walls or exposed brick. Add vintage wooden coffee tables and leather armchairs to complete the setting.
- Accessories: Enhance the rustic vibe with woven baskets, distressed wooden frames, and handmade pottery. Layering various textures through woolen throws and jute rugs can create a homely feel.
Eclectic Style with Brown Couches

The eclectic design combines various elements from different styles to create a unique and personalized space:
- Color Palette: Blend bold colors like turquoise, magenta, and gold with neutral tones to balance vibrancy with sophistication.
- Furniture Arrangement: Position your brown couch centrally within a mix of differently styled furniture pieces—think mid-century modern armchairs paired with bohemian poufs.
- Accessories: Incorporate an array of decorative items such as vintage books, eclectic art pieces, and indoor plants. Use mismatched throw pillows in different sizes and textures to add depth.
Furniture Arrangement Tips

Different types of brown couches require specific arrangements to highlight their features:
- Sectional Sofas: Ideal for larger spaces, position them in an L-shape or U-shape configuration. This setup promotes conversation flow while providing ample seating.
- Chesterfield Sofas: Known for their tufted elegance, place these sofas against accent walls or centered under statement lighting fixtures like chandeliers. This article on choosing the perfect sofa color might help you further enhance the visual appeal of your living room.
- Loveseats: Perfect for smaller spaces or as additional seating in larger rooms. Pair them with complementary chairs or ottomans.
Complementary Accessories & Decor Elements

Rugs: Choose patterns that either contrast or complement the shade of your couch. For example, a light-colored rug with intricate designs can brighten up a dark brown sofa. This creates a visually pleasing contrast. Alternatively, a monochromatic rug in a similar shade can create a cohesive and elegant look.
Coffee Tables: Opt for wooden tables or those with metal accents to complement the warm tones of your brown couch. Glass or mirrored surfaces can add a touch of modernity.


Curtains: Choose curtains in neutral tones like beige or cream to create a soothing backdrop. You can also experiment with patterns or textures that complement the overall aesthetic of your living room.
Lighting: Install warm-toned lighting fixtures like table lamps or floor lamps to enhance the cozy ambiance. Pendant lights or wall sconces can serve as stylish focal points.

Selecting the Perfect Rug Pattern

Choosing a rug to match your brown couch is crucial for setting the tone of your living room. Here are some guidelines:
- Neutral Tones: Opt for beige, cream, or grey rugs to complement the richness of a brown couch. These hues create a balanced and cohesive look.
- Patterned Rugs: Geometric patterns, floral designs, or abstract motifs can add visual interest and depth.
- Material Consideration: Wool rugs offer warmth and comfort, whereas jute or sisal rugs provide a rustic touch.

Choosing Accent Wall Colors

Accent walls can dramatically transform your living room ambiance. When picking accent wall colors, consider how they interact with your brown couch:
- Warm Tones: Shades like burnt orange, deep red, or mustard yellow create a cozy and inviting atmosphere.
- Cool Tones: Blues and greens provide a refreshing contrast while maintaining a serene environment.
- Neutral Shades: Light greys, soft whites, or taupes enhance the elegance of a brown couch without overwhelming the space.
Experiment with paint samples to find the perfect match that complements your overall decor theme.
Styling Neutral Pillows

Throw pillows are one of the easiest ways to update your living room decor. When styling with neutral pillows:
- Variety in Sizes: Mix different sizes to create visual interest. Use larger pillows at each end of the couch and smaller ones in front.
- Textures and Fabrics: Combine materials like velvet, linen, and cotton for added depth. Textured pillows such as knitted or woven designs can add cozy elements.
- Color Coordination: Choose shades that complement both your couch and other elements in the room. Soft greys, creams, and muted pastels work well.

3. Enhancing Different Brown Couch Types with Thoughtful Decor
Brown couches, whether they are made of fabric, leather, microfiber, or tufted, offer versatility and comfort, making them a popular choice for many living rooms. Each type of brown couch can be elevated with thoughtful decor choices that suit different styles:
Brown Fabric Couch

This type of couch blends easily with various decor styles due to its soft texture. Here are some ideas:
Scandinavian Style
- Incorporate light wood furniture and neutral-toned accessories. Consider adding white or beige throw pillows and a simple, geometric rug.
Bohemian Vibes
- Layer different textures and patterns. Use vibrant, colorful cushions, macrame wall hangings, and natural materials like rattan coffee tables.
Modern Minimalism
- Stick to a monochrome palette. Combine your brown fabric couch with black metal frames and minimalist art pieces.
Brown Leather Couch

A brown leather couch exudes sophistication and timeless elegance. It can serve as a statement piece in your living room decor:
Industrial Style
- Complement the leather with exposed brick walls, metal accents, and rustic wooden furniture. Consider an industrial-style floor lamp to highlight the rich tones of the leather.
Mid-Century Modern
- Pair the couch with sleek wooden furniture from the mid-century era. Add accents like brass or gold fixtures and retro-inspired art pieces.
Classic Elegance
- Use rich fabrics like velvet or silk in your throw pillows. Opt for dark wood coffee tables and vintage books as decorative elements.
Microfiber Sofa

Microfiber sofas are known for their durability and easy maintenance. They can seamlessly fit into various decor themes:
Casual Contemporary
- Use light-colored rugs and modern art prints. Add a few plush throw blankets to enhance the sofa’s comfort.
Family-Friendly
- Choose durable side tables that can withstand daily use. Integrate storage solutions like ottomans that double as seating or storage baskets.
Eclectic Mix
- Blend different styles by using colorful throw pillows, unique artwork, and diverse textures in rugs and curtains.
Decorating with Tufted Furniture

Tufted brown sofas bring an element of luxury to any space. Their intricate design deserves thoughtful decor choices:
Lighting Options
- Opt for statement lighting such as chandeliers or vintage-inspired floor lamps to accentuate the tufting detail on the sofa.
Coffee Tables
- Select elegant coffee tables made from glass or marble to complement the classic appeal of tufted furniture. Consider mirrored surfaces for added sophistication.

4. Creating a Cozy and Inviting Ambiance with Brown Couches
Incorporating Textures

Integrating various textures into your living room decor significantly enhances the coziness of the space. A brown couch, by itself, provides a warm and grounding element, but it can appear stark without the right textural accompaniments. Here are some ways to incorporate textures effectively:
- Cozy Throws: Drape plush throws over the back or arm of your brown couch to introduce softness and comfort. Opt for materials like faux fur, chunky knits, or soft wool to create a tactile contrast against the couch’s material.
- Plush Rugs: Position a plush area rug under your brown couch to anchor the seating area and add a layer of softness underfoot. Shaggy rugs or those with high-pile fibers can make the room feel more inviting.
- Textured Pillows: Mix and match throw pillows with different textures—such as velvet, linen, and embroidered fabrics—to create visual interest and enhance the coziness factor.
Adding Warmth with Wooden Elements

Wooden furniture pieces or accents naturally complement brown couches, adding an extra layer of warmth to the room. Consider these ideas:
- Wooden Coffee Tables: A rustic wooden coffee table can serve as a perfect centerpiece in front of a brown couch. Look for tables with natural finishes or reclaimed wood for an added touch of character.
- Accent Chairs: Wooden accent chairs with upholstered cushions can balance out the seating arrangement while maintaining a cohesive look.
- Wall Shelves: Install wooden wall shelves to display books, plants, or decorative items. The natural wood tones will harmonize beautifully with the brown couch.
Utilizing Storage Solutions

Maintaining a clutter-free environment is crucial for creating a cozy atmosphere. Clever storage solutions can help keep your living room organized without sacrificing style:
- Storage Baskets: Use woven storage baskets to stow away blankets, magazines, or children’s toys. These baskets not only provide functional storage but also add a rustic charm to the decor.
- Ottomans: Consider multifunctional ottomans that offer hidden storage space. They can double as footrests and additional seating while keeping your living room tidy.
- Built-In Cabinets: If space allows, built-in cabinets around your brown couch can provide ample storage while keeping everything within easy reach.
Enhancing Ambiance

Proper lighting plays a pivotal role in creating an inviting ambiance around your brown couch:
- Soft Lighting: Opt for table lamps with warm-toned bulbs placed on side tables flanking the couch. This creates a cozy glow conducive to relaxation.
- Floor Lamps: Position floor lamps behind or beside the couch to cast gentle light over the seating area, enhancing its inviting appeal.
